Next Tuesday: Omri Boehm Delivers Speech to Europe 2024

As part of the Wiener Festwochen 2024, philosopher Omri Boehm will deliver the “Speech to Europe” on 7 May 2024. In the third edition of this event, the focus lies on the impact that the Israeli-Palestinian conflict could have on Europe.

Storms and Networks Symposium at the Belvedere

On 7 May 2024, the Austrian Gallery Belvedere, in collaboration with the Institute for Human Sciences (IWM Vienna), is hosting the interdisciplinary symposium Storms and Networks. The event will be held in English and is open to the public.
